chord in my right leg and
I had to play position the
rest of the game. We
telegraphed the result of game to
Princeton that night and
it is said the "old town"
went wild, and bonfires
were built upon the campus
to celebrate the victory.

The Yale men wanted to learn
the secret of our batting
the ball with the fist, as
they did not seem to
understand the science of
it. The old game certainly
seemed to be Princeton's gain,
as we never lost a battle.
